The Gunners have shifted focus in their search for a striker, with Victor Osimhen reportedly now off limits

Arsenal’s ongoing search for a prolific striker could finally be over as reports indicate that the Gunners have set their sights on Jonathan David.

The Lille forward, who has been one of the most consistent goal-scorers in Ligue 1, is available on a free transfer this summer, an opportunity that Arsenal are keen to capitalise on.

Jonathan David could be the answer to Arsenal’s striker woes?

For years, Arsenal have struggled to find a reliable goal scorer who can deliver consistently across all competitions.

While players like Gabriel Jesus, Kai Havertz, and Eddie Nketiah have shown flashes of brilliance, none has managed to be the dominant, goal-scoring No. 9 that the team desperately needs.

This is where Jonathan David comes in, as the 25-year-old Canadian striker has built a reputation as one of the most prolific finishers in Ligue 1, scoring 84 goals in 183 starts since joining Lille.

His lethal finishing ability played a key role in Lille’s shock Ligue 1 title win in 2021, and he has continued to impress ever since.

David’s 2024/25 season stats speak volumes about his efficiency in front of goal. With 13 goals and 3 assists in just 18 Ligue 1 appearances, he has proven to be a consistent threat in the final third.

Arsenal face competition from West Ham and Barcelona

Despite Arsenal’s growing interest, securing David’s signature won’t be easy. West Ham United have already made concrete moves to bring him to the Premier League, reportedly offering €20 million in agent commissions, salary, and bonuses to convince the Canadian to join them.

This financial package far exceeds what Barcelona can afford, putting the Hammers in a strong position for David’s signature.

However, Arsenal’s involvement could shift the dynamics of the transfer race. Unlike West Ham, the Gunners can offer Champions League football, a factor that could be decisive in David’s decision.

While Victor Osimhen has long been linked with Arsenal, the Nigerian’s hefty price tag and Napoli’s difficult negotiation stance have made a deal increasingly unrealistic. In contrast, Jonathan David presents a low-cost, high-reward solution to Arsenal’s striking problems.
